@font-face { font-family: "Spectral"; src: url('/styles/SpectralSC-Medium.ttf'); } @font-face { font-family: "Arimo"; src: url('/styles/Arimo-VariableFont_wght.ttf'); } html{ line-height: 1.5; } body { font-family: Arimo; background-color: #212121; color: #cfcfcf; margin: 0; padding: 0; height: 100vh; display: flex; flex-direction: column; } .page{ flex: 1 0 auto; padding: 0 0 0; width: 100%; } .validationError { color: red; } .validationPass { color: #00b185; } .header-container { text-align: left; position: relative; } .header-container .header-bar { position: absolute; right: 10px; } table, th, td { border: 1px solid; border-collapse: collapse; } a { color: #cfcfcf; text-align: center; } a:link { color: #cfcfcf; } a:hover { color: white; } a:visited { color: #949494; } ul { list-style-type: none; } header { display: block; } .header_wrapper { font-family: Spectral; background: #323833; color: #a7a691; vertical-align: top; width: 100%; padding: 0px; margin-bottom: 20px; display: inline-block; } .container { width: 100%; max-width: 1280px; margin: 0 auto; } .header_branding { float: left; } #header_right_block { list-style-type: none; list-style-image: none; height: 100%; margin-right: 0; right: 0; float: right; padding: 0%; } .ul_right_block { margin: 0 !important; padding: 0 !important; } .li_right_block { margin-left: 5px; margin-right: 5px; height: 100%; float: left; position: relative; } .header_entry { height: 65px; line-height: 65px; display: block; border-left: 0; border-top: 0; text-decoration: none; font-variant: small-caps; text-shadow: -1px -1px 0 #1e1e1e, 1px -1px 0 #1e1e1e, -1px 1px 0 #1e1e1e, 1px 1px 0 #1e1e1e; color: #74bfbd; } .header_entry_link:hover { color: #b6a795; } .block { display: block; } .block_inner { margin-left: 10px; margin-right: 10px; } a.entry { text-decoration: none; } .header_title { font-size: 1.5em; } hr { border: 0; border-bottom: 1px dashed; background: none; } button { margin: 1em 0; font-family: sans-serif; font-style: normal; font-weight: normal; text-align: center; font-variant: small-caps !important; background-color: #b0c6af !important; border: none; border-radius: 2px; padding: 5px 25px 5px 25px; color: #4a3c3c; } button:hover { background-color: #c2dac0 !important; } .sign { width: 25%; } .base { background: #283338; padding: 20px; box-shadow: 0 0 8px -3px #37474e; border-radius: 3px; width: 100%; flex: 1; } .center { margin-left: auto; margin-right: auto; width: 25em; } /* footer */ .footer{ background: #323833; color: #a7a691; margin-top: 20px; width: 100%; } .inner_footer{ padding: 10px; display: block; float: right; } .copy_link{ font-family: Spectral; text-shadow: -1px -1px 0 #1e1e1e, 1px -1px 0 #1e1e1e, -1px 1px 0 #1e1e1e, 1px 1px 0 #1e1e1e; color: #74bfbd; } .copy_link:hover { color: #b6a795; } /* error */ .error { text-align: center; background: #283338; padding: 20px; box-shadow: 0 0 8px -3px #37474e; border-radius: 3px; margin: auto; } .bli { padding: 3px; background-color: #D00000; }